Western picks up first win with 49-0 victory over Brock

ST. CATHARINES, Ont. – Three tries from Andrea Bowra helped lead the Western Mustangs women's rugby team to a commanding 49-0 win over the Brock Badgers on Saturday afternoon.

The win moves the CIS No. 10 Mustangs to 1-1 on the season while the Badgers fall to 0-2 on the year.

Bowra led the purple and white offence on Saturday, recording 15 points, while 2013 Shiels Division Rookie of the Year Breanne Nicholas followed close behind with 14 points off of two tries and two conversions. Veteran Mackenzie Fane scored two tries for 10 total points, while senior Kimmi Kuiper and rookie Nikki Case each added a try of their own.

The Mustangs didn't waste any time putting points on the board as Bowra earned her first try of the day only seven minutes into the game, which was followed up by a try from Nicholas only five minutes later. At the 22 minute mark Bowra struck again with her second try, while Kuiper added another marker at 25 minutes. Fane rounded out the scoring in the first half with a try at 32 minutes, converted by Nicholas, and again at the 38 minute mark to send the Mustangs into the half with a 32-0 lead. 

It was more of the same in the second half, with Case scoring only four minutes into the half, followed by a conversion by Nicholas to put Western up 39-0. Bowra and Nicholas recorded the final points of the day with each scoring a try at the 52 and 62 minute marks to give Western a 49-0 win.

Next up for the Mustangs is their final home game of the regular season on Saturday, September 20, against the Laurier Golden Hawks as part of Western's Homecoming Weekend. Last year the Mustangs closed out the regular season with a 63-10 win over the Golden Hawks and will be looking for similar success in front of the Homecoming crowd next weekend. Game time is set for 3 p.m. on Alumni Field.
